In a Serie A match, Juventus drew 0-0 against Napoli for the second time this season, failing to score for the third game in a row. Juventus coach Thiago Motta praised Napoli's courage and defensive tactics, stating it was difficult to break them down. Juventus striker Dusan Vlahovic, who is yet to score in four consecutive games, was substituted at halftime.
